Gouache is an opaque, water-based paint that dries to a matte, velvety finish. It is similar to watercolor but has more pigment, allowing you to layer lighter colors over darker ones. You use this when you want to create illustrations or fine art with bold, flat areas of color. It is a favorite among designers and artists who need a medium that is easy to re-wet and adjust during the process, providing a professional look that is distinct from standard interior house paints.

What's the best exterior paint for Colorado's climate?

For Colorado's climate, including Longmont, high-quality 100% acrylic latex exterior paints are generally recommended. These paints offer excellent durability, flexibility to withstand significant temperature swings, and resistance to UV fading, which is crucial under intense sun exposure. Look for paints with strong adhesion properties and good mildew resistance. A quality primer is also essential for proper adhesion and to seal the surface. Professionals often choose paints specifically designed for arid climates or those with enhanced UV protection to ensure longevity and color retention on your home's exterior. What is primer paint and when should it be used?

Primer paint is a preparatory coating applied to surfaces before the final paint layers. Its primary functions include enhancing adhesion of the topcoat, sealing porous surfaces, blocking stains, and providing a uniform base color. For exterior painting in Longmont, primer is especially important when painting over bare wood, previously painted surfaces with significant color changes, or areas with stains or mildew. It ensures a smoother, more even finish and significantly improves the longevity and durability of the topcoat, preventing issues like peeling or blistering. What is 'body paint' in the context of art?

Body paint refers to the application of non-toxic paints directly onto a person's skin for artistic expression, performance, or decoration. It's a temporary art form that transforms the human body into a canvas. Artists use specialized paints designed for skin safety, which can include water-based paints, alcohol-activated paints, or airbrush paints. Body painting can range from intricate patterns and designs to full-body transformations, often seen in festivals, theatrical productions, or as a form of visual art. What are the benefits of using painters tape?

Painters tape is an adhesive strip designed to protect surfaces from paint. It creates clean, sharp lines between different colors or between painted and unpainted areas, such as trim or ceilings. Its adhesive is formulated to stick securely without damaging the underlying surface when removed, and it provides a barrier to prevent paint from seeping underneath. Using painters tape is essential for achieving professional-looking results, especially on intricate details or when painting multiple colors. It saves time on cleanup and ensures crisp edges.
